| Classroom Technology* | |||||||||||||
| Quantity | Item | Cost | Replacement Cycle (yrs) |
Annual Cost |
|||||||||
| 1 | Teacher Tablet PC, docking station & Software | $1,800 | 3 | $ 600 | |||||||||
| 2 | Student Computers & Software | $2,400 | 4 | $ 600 | |||||||||
| 1 | Emerging classroom technologies | $100 | 1 | $ 100 | |||||||||
| 1 | DVD/VCR wired to LCD | $200 | 5 | $ 40 | |||||||||
| 1 | LCD Projector networked (includes wiring and mounting) | $2,500 | 4 | $ 625 | |||||||||
| 1 | Digital Video/Still Camera (web 2.0 applications compatible) | $500 | 4 | $ 125 | |||||||||
| 1 | Amplification Technology w/ Teacher Microphone | $1,000 | 8 | $ 125 | |||||||||
| 1 | Misc: Wireless mouse, keyboard, flashdrive, etc. | $100 | 4 | $ 25 | |||||||||
| 1 | Audio System w/ Microphone & Speakers | $100 | 4 | $ 25 | |||||||||
| 1 | On-Line
Learning Tools (on-line rescources, classes, blackboard, small group learning, etc.) |
$300 | 1 | $ 300 | |||||||||
| Average Annual Cost for 1 Classroom | $ 2,565 | $ 2,629 | $ 2,695 | $ 2,762 | |||||||||
| # Classrooms | 450 | 461 | 473 | 560 | |||||||||
| Total Annual Cost** | $1,154,250 | $1,212,684 | $1,274,076 | $1,546,846 | |||||||||
| 07-08 | 08-09 | 09-10 | 10-11 | ||||||||||
| * Dollar amounts listed reflect budget increases only | |||||||||||||
| ** Annual Cost includes a 2.5% increase in enrollment and a 2.5% inflationary increase | |||||||||||||
| Classroom Technology | |||||||||||||
| Role: Empower students to succeed in a technology-rich, global society through engaging pedagogy. | |||||||||||||
| Strategies: | |||||||||||||
| 1. Maintain evolving standards for a "model classroom" and the resources required to deliver engaging instruction. | |||||||||||||
| 2. Enable easy access to learning resources beyond the traditional school day. | |||||||||||||
| 3. Provide online course tools and assessments for students. | |||||||||||||
| 4. Deploy and maintain dynamic electronic instructional tools to assist instructional staff and students in sharing content, strategies, materials, and ideas. | |||||||||||||
